The prophet is a book of 26 prose poetry fables written in english by the lebaneseamerican poet and writer kahlil gibran. The book consists of advice given by a wise man named almustafa to the people of orphalese before his departure on a ship after living with them for 12 years. His parents, khalil sad gibran and kamila rahmeh, the daughter of a priest, were maronite christians. Born to a maronitechristian family in a village occupied by ottoman rule, gibran and his family immigrated to the united states in 1895 in search of a better life. The prophet has sold over ten million copies through the years, has been reprinted over 100 times, and has been translated into twenty languages. Continually in print since its publication in 1923, its ongoing popularity is a continuation of the interest generated by the american counterculture of the 1960s and the new age movement.
